Consumer Advocates Release Report on Redlining in Auto Insurance in Maryland
4 min readMar 2, 2021
The nonprofits Maryland Consumers Rights Coalition (MCRC) and the Consumer Federation of America (CFA) have released a new report illustrating today’s version of redlining in Maryland: The use of zip codes — instead of driving records — to set auto insurance premiums. The report reveals the extraordinary price disparities faced by safe drivers in communities of color compared with those in predominantly white communities, even by people with pristine driving records.
